In 2002, Swedish Covenant Hospital established its Spirit of Compassion Award. The award was created to give special recognition to those individuals “who have given selflessly of themselves to improve the human condition of others, not only at Swedish Covenant Hospital but throughout the world.”
The annual Spirit of Compassion Award reinforces the Hospital’s promise to its patients, their families and the communities that it serves. That promise is the commitment to deliver compassionate care to all. This special award allows Swedish Covenant Hospital the opportunity to recognize outstanding individuals who have had a tremendous impact on the lives of so many over the years. Previous awardees have included Studs Terkel, Ron Santo, Bill Kurtis and Donna LaPietra and Roger and Chaz Ebert among others.
Past Recipients
| 2011 | Richard and Roxy Pepper The Yelda Family |
| 2010 | Roger and Chaz Ebert National Breast Cancer Foundation |
| 2009 | Dr. Arthur R. Peterson Swedish Covenant Hospital Nursing Alumnae Association |
| 2008 | Wendy Abrams Rolland & Janis Carlson |
| 2007 | Bill Kurtis & Donna LaPietra Rev. Glenn R. Palmberg |
| 2006 | Bernice Brandel Dr. James B. McCormick |
| 2005 | Timothy Johnson, M.D. Jack & Dollie Galter |
| 2004 | Paul Carlson, M.D. Chicago Magazine Studs Terkel |
| 2003 | Ron Santo Ingvar Wikstrom |
| 2002 | Virginia M. Ohlson, Ph.D. Roger G. Thorpe, M.D. |
